It's always difficult to talk about films you watched in your youth and even then understood that they weren't masterpieces and wouldn't become cult classics. However, both then and now, the second Deathstalker film captivates with what can be described simply as “fan appeal.” Everyone who participated in the filming enjoyed this work (I highly recommend watching the outtakes at the end of the film), and this is conveyed to the viewer. The filmmakers removed the excessive seriousness that was present in the first part, which only benefited the film. An hour and a half of swashbuckling adventures will fly by quickly, and there's really no point in nitpicking about things like the script, special effects, or makeup. Did you really expect that from Deathstalker 2?
John Terleski did not play any notable roles after that, but he became a good director of TV series, Monique Gabriel moved on to “adult” cinema and even founded her own studio... But all that will happen later, in the distant 21st century. For now, sit back in your chair and press play. Deathstalker leads the princess by the hand—the adventure begins!
